Among the most significant issues with reusing solar panels is the intricacy of the job itself. It can be challenging to break down the different components, such as glass and metal, to be reused independently. In addition, photovoltaic panel producers commonly have a mix of products utilized in their products that makes sorting them much more complex. Furthermore, there are security and wellness dangers entailed with managing busted glass or inhaling fumes from melting components.

Another key challenge connected with recycling solar panels is cost. Several countries do not have enough infrastructure or sources to properly recycle these things which causes greater expenses for services trying to do so. Furthermore, as a result of the specific nature of reusing solar panels, this can develop a monetary worry on business attempting to stay compliant with laws. Ultimately, these costs could be passed down to consumers making it challenging for them to manage renewable energy sources.
